NRL All Stars team for 2012 announced

By The Roar / Editor

NRL All Stars coach Wayne Bennett has unveiled his 2012 All Stars team, voted by more than 30,000 fans.

Bennett has used his two picks for the side to include Dragons captain Ben Hornby, and newly appointed Panthers skipper Luke Lewis.

The Rugby League All Stars game takes place on February 4 at Skilled Park on the Gold Coast, with the Indigenous All Stars team still to be finalised.

NSW and Sharks captain Paul Gallen was again the most popular player, gaining over 8000 votes to be the public favourite for the second successive year, finishing 333 votes ahead of debutant Cooper Cronk.

Wayne Bennett groups his players into categories and asks the public to select so many from each one. And also so many utility players. You also notice with his 2 picks he chose Lewis and Hornby who between them can cover every position barring the front row. The public then using Bennetts guide select the best team they can from within his guidelines.
